In 1985, David Byrne, the Talking Heads' David Byrne, wrote music for an opera. In a way.

Avant-garde theatrical director Robert Wilson asked Byrne to compose incidental music for an epic work called The CIVIL WarS. The idea was to premiere the work at the L.A. Olympic Games, but the length of the piece (eight hours) dampened enthusiasm for funding.

The Knee Plays, as this music was known, was released on vinyl and has become a collector's item. Tomorrow, it's finally released on CD, and you'll get to hear this unusual, New Orleans-influenced music from the always-surprising Mr. Byrne.
